    Month of April:

    Karl-Anthony Towns (#1 overall pick):
    18.9ppg, 11.7rpg, 3.6apg, 1.7bpg
    49.1% FGs, 28.6% 3PTs, 66.7% FTs

    Norman Powell (#46 overall pick):
    15.3ppg, 4.4rpg, 2.5apg, 1.4spg
    54.8% FGs, 53.6% 3PTs, 77.1% FTs
